Extreme running crew, group of friends from Baltimore, MD who mix sports such as freestyle running (le parkour), gymnastics, and wrestling into a complete new sport combination.
Have you seen the new XRC trailer for the movie it is insane!!
by Manga Feen December 07, 2006

